Overview
The debate between combinatorics and algebra has been a longstanding one, with each side having its own strengths and weaknesses. Combinatorics, which deals with counting and arranging objects, has been instrumental in solving problems in computer science and optimization, with notable contributions from mathematicians like Paul Erdős and George Pólya. On the other hand, algebra, which focuses on the study of mathematical structures and their properties, has been crucial in advancing our understanding of geometry, number theory, and cryptography, with key figures like Évariste Galois and David Hilbert. Despite their differences, both disciplines have been heavily influenced by each other, with combinatorial methods being used to solve algebraic problems and vice versa. The tension between combinatorics and algebra is also reflected in the controversy surrounding the P versus NP problem, which has been a subject of intense debate among mathematicians and computer scientists. With the rise of computational power and machine learning, the interplay between combinatorics and algebra is becoming increasingly important, with potential applications in fields like data science and artificial intelligence. As we move forward, it will be exciting to see how these two disciplines continue to intersect and influence each other, with potential breakthroughs in areas like quantum computing and cryptography.